Rounding
 | Students are expected to round to the nearest whole number when
calculating percent using a calculator. They are also expected to know how
to round to the nearest hundred thousand. |

Number Facts
 | Students are expected to have immediate recall of number facts. |
 | Addition needs to be 1 digit plus 1 digit to the sum of 18. Subtraction is
required as well. |
 | Multiplication includes up to 9 times 9. Division is also required. Click
here to work on an Interactive
Multiplication Table |
 | Multiplication by multiples of 10 are also expected. |
 | MMM ~ Mad Minute Math
 | daily one minute written number fact drills,
Monday to Friday, for 22 weeks |
 | students to complete all questions, calculate
total & complete graph on weekends |
 | MMM Duo-tang collected every Monday |
 | based on "The Mad Minute - A Race to Master the Number
Facts" P.J. Shoecraft & T.J Clukey, Addison-Wesley
Publishing Co. ISBN 0-201-07140-1 |
